As a clinician specializing in young adult mental health, there’s not a week that goes by without a concerned parent calling about their 20-year-old child struggling with anxiety or depression. The irony isn’t lost on anyone: these young adults have their whole lives ahead of them, filled with potential and opportunity. Yet, they’re grappling with overwhelming feelings of misery and hopelessness. If you’re a parent watching your child struggle or a 20-something caught in this paradox, know that you’re not alone, and there is hope. The Reality Behind the “Best Years of Your Life” We’ve all heard it: “Your 20s are the best years of your life!” But for many young adults, this sentiment couldn’t feel further from the truth. A recent Harvard Graduate School of Education survey revealed a startling fact: young adults aged 18-25 are experiencing anxiety and depression at rates far surpassing both teenagers and older adults. For Parents: This might seem baffling. You see a world of opportunities for your child, and you can’t understand why they’re struggling.
